The Rise of CNC Routers in Woodworking



As woodworking continues to evolve, the development of CNC routers has actually transformed conventional practices into innovative manufacturing processes. These computer-controlled machines enable accurate cutting, shaping, and engraving of timber, greatly improving the effectiveness and accuracy of woodworking projects. Unlike hand-operated approaches, CNC routers can duplicate styles with regular high quality, decreasing the risk of human error.


The flexibility of CNC routers makes them suitable for a large range of applications, from intricate carvings to large manufacturing runs. They can deal with numerous materials and intricate geometries, providing to both hobbyists and professional woodworkers.


Additionally, the assimilation of CAD (Computer-Aided Design) software helps with the seamless shift from design to manufacturing, enabling faster project turn-around times. Because of this, CNC routers are ending up being increasingly popular, allowing woodworkers to press the limits of creative thinking while optimizing their workflow. This technical development notes a significant change in the woodworking landscape.

Discovering the Conveniences of Laser Cutters



A growing variety of woodworkers are discovering the benefits of laser cutters, which provide unrivaled precision and convenience fit wood and other materials. These equipments utilize extremely focused laser beams to cut, etch, and engrave layouts with exceptional accuracy, enabling intricate details that conventional techniques might struggle to attain. The capacity to rapidly create complicated patterns can greatly improve productivity, enabling artisans to complete projects in a fraction of the moment.


In addition, laser cutters produce very little waste, as the cutting process is specific and minimizes excess material. This effectiveness not only saves resources however also lessens expenses related to raw products. On top of that, their adaptability allows woodworkers to try out a variety of materials past timber, including acrylic and textile, broadening imaginative possibilities. Consequently, laser cutters are becoming important tools in modern-day woodworking, interesting both professionals and hobbyists wanting to elevate their craft.


Essential Attributes to Look for in Modern Tools



When choosing modern woodworking tools, 3 essential functions attract attention: precision, versatility, and sturdiness. Precision guarantees that every finish, joint, or cut is specific, causing professional-quality results. Tools that provide superb precision not just improve the craftsmanship yet additionally decrease waste, saving time and sources.


Toughness is essential for long life and regular efficiency. High-quality products and robust construction protect versus damage, allowing tools to hold up against rigorous use in various woodworking jobs.


Versatility allows a single device to execute numerous functions, making it a valuable addition to any workshop. Tools that can adjust to different jobs and materials raise performance and decrease the demand for excessive equipment.

Tips for Integrating Innovation Into Conventional Woodworking Strategies



Integrating technology right into conventional woodworking methods can boost workmanship and performance. Woodworkers can begin by making Bonuses use of digital layout software application to develop specific plans and models, enabling more accurate cuts and joints. These programs can additionally facilitate the exploration of complex designs that might be difficult by hand.


Incorporating CNC machines can additionally improve production, making it possible for craftsmens to reproduce elaborate patterns with consistency. However, it is necessary to preserve the tactile experience of woodworking; combining CNC deal with hand-finishing strategies can generate remarkable results.


Embracing laser engraving tools enables customization and thorough decorations, adding a modern touch to typical pieces. Furthermore, using electronic calipers and laser degrees can boost measurements, guaranteeing greater precision in every job. By mixing these modern technologies with time-honored methods, woodworkers can preserve the creativity of their craft while accepting development.

What Safety and security Includes Should I Try To Find in Woodworking Makers?



When selecting woodworking equipments, one should focus on safety and security attributes such as blade guards, emergency quit buttons, anti-kickback devices, and dirt collection systems, making certain a safer working setting and reducing the risk of crashes throughout procedure.
